Course structure

• Fundamentals of Project Finance
• Financial Modeling for Infrastructure Projects
• Risk Management in Project Finance
• Legal and Contractual Frameworks for Project Finance
• Capital Structuring and Funding Strategies
• Project Evaluation and Feasibility Analysis
• Sustainability and ESG Considerations in Project Finance
• Case Studies in Engineering and Infrastructure Projects
• Advanced Excel Techniques for Financial Analysis
• Stakeholder Management and Communication in Project Finance

Career path

Project Finance Analyst

Analyze financial models, assess risks, and support funding strategies for infrastructure projects.

Infrastructure Investment Manager

Manage portfolios, evaluate investment opportunities, and oversee financial performance in infrastructure projects.

Renewable Energy Finance Specialist

Develop financial structures for renewable energy projects, ensuring compliance with funding requirements.

Construction Project Financial Controller

Oversee budgeting, cost control, and financial reporting for large-scale construction projects.
